My Chemical Romance, Iron Maiden and Pantera lead Louder Than Life 2026 lineup at Kentucky Expo Center

Four-day rock and metal festival returns to Louisville in September 2026
Louder Than Life has announced its 2026 lineup, with My Chemical Romance, Iron Maiden and Pantera among the top-billed acts for the festival’s return to Louisville. The event is scheduled for Sept. 17–20, 2026, at the Highland Festival Grounds at the Kentucky Expo Center.
The 2026 edition is set to run across four days, with nightly headliners assigned by day. Iron Maiden is slated to headline Thursday, Sept. 17, followed by My Chemical Romance on Friday, Sept. 18. Limp Bizkit is scheduled to close Saturday, Sept. 19, and Tool is set to headline the final night on Sunday, Sept. 20.
How the daily bill is structured
Organizers have framed the 2026 bill as one of the festival’s largest to date, listing nearly 200 artists across four days and multiple stages. In addition to the headliners, the announcement highlights day-by-day clusters of major touring acts.
Thursday (Sept. 17): Iron Maiden headlines, with Pantera also scheduled for the opening day. Additional featured acts include Alice Cooper, Rise Against, Megadeth and Danzig.
Friday (Sept. 18): My Chemical Romance headlines a day that also includes Pierce the Veil, A Day to Remember, The Used and Coheed and Cambria. A “very special guest” is listed for Friday but has not been identified.
Saturday (Sept. 19): Limp Bizkit headlines, with Sublime and Papa Roach also among the prominently billed acts. Babymetal, Halestorm and In This Moment are also on the day’s slate.
Sunday (Sept. 20): Tool closes the festival, with Gojira, The Prodigy, Danny Elfman, The Mars Volta and Mastodon also announced for the final day.
Pantera’s placement and other notable billing details
Pantera is listed on the opening day alongside Iron Maiden, placing the band in a prominent Thursday slot rather than as a nightly closer. The festival announcement also includes Megadeth on the bill, with the band’s appearance described as part of a farewell tour.

Venue and attendance logistics
Louder Than Life is scheduled to be held at the Kentucky Expo Center (937 Phillips Lane), with festival operations noted as rain-or-shine and programming subject to change. The event is billed as all-ages, with each attendee required to have a pass regardless of age. Re-entry policies vary, with standard day re-entry generally not permitted outside designated camping and certain packaged options.
Ticketing status and what remains unannounced
Festival packages have been placed on sale, while single-day passes have been described as coming later. The most immediate outstanding detail is the identity of Friday’s “very special guest,” which has not yet been disclosed.
